Abstract
This research focuses on the creation of a proposal that combines gamification and technological tools, inspired by the 8 elements of Yu-Kai-Chou (2019), with the purpose of strengthening number-quantity understanding up to the number 10 in the field of logical-mathematical relationships in early education. The methodology is based on the socio-critical paradigm with a qualitative approach and was carried out with 27 students aged 4 to 5 years from the “Eloy Alfaro” School of Basic Education. Techniques such as the field diary, observation and checklist were used to evaluate both the students' initial numerical skills and the teachers' perceptions about the importance of developing skills through gamification. The main findings pointed out the need to reinforce basic numerical skills, in particular counting and the number-quantity relationship. The application of the gamified proposal based on the Octalysis methodology demonstrated to improve the motivation and commitment of students. Despite challenges, such as access to technology, this study highlights the potential of gamification to foster active and meaningful learning in mathematics. In the final evaluation, a significant improvement was evident after the implementation of the proposal. Additionally, teachers' perceptions reflected a positive impact. Therefore, the proposal based on gamification and technological tools was effective in improving the understanding of the number-quantity relationship in early education students.
